Nexcess and WPX Hosting cater to different needs. Nexcess focuses on managed hosting for e-commerce platforms like Magento, WooCommerce, and WordPress, offering scalability, advanced caching, and strong security. WPX Hosting specializes in fast, managed WordPress hosting, ideal for bloggers and small businesses.
Nexcess offers cloud hosting, dedicated servers, and enterprise solutions, excelling in developer tools and flexibility. WPX Hosting prioritizes performance with a custom CDN, free migrations, and top-notch support known for quick resolutions.
Nexcess suits users needing functionality and scalability, while WPX is best for those valuing speed and simplicity. Both provide SSL and malware protection but cater to distinct audiences.

Nexcess offers a variety of managed WordPress hosting plans starting at $19/month for the Spark plan, which supports 1 site and includes 15GB of storage and 2TB of bandwidth. The Enterprise plan, priced at $999/month, supports up to 250 sites and includes 800GB of storage along with 10TB of bandwidth. Nexcess emphasizes scalability and includes features like automatic updates, built-in CDN, and staging environments, making it a robust solution for growing businesses and agencies.
In contrast, WPX Hosting offers a straightforward approach with three managed WordPress hosting plans. The Business plan is priced at $24.99/month and includes support for 5 sites, 15GB of storage, and 200GB of bandwidth. The Professional plan, at $49.99/month, offers 15 sites, 30GB of storage, and unlimited bandwidth. Their Elite plan costs $99/month, covering 35 sites and 60GB of storage. WPX is known for its faster servers and free website fixes, appealing to users focused on speed and simplicity.

WPX Hosting is generally considered easier to use, especially for beginners and non-technical users. It offers a simple, intuitive control panel designed specifically for WordPress, making it easy to manage sites without needing technical knowledge. The platform focuses on streamlining common tasks like installing plugins, managing backups, and optimizing site performance. Additionally, WPX provides quick site migrations and automated daily backups, ensuring that users can focus more on content and less on technical details.
Nexcess, while powerful, has a steeper learning curve, particularly for users unfamiliar with hosting management. Its interface is more complex due to its focus on e-commerce and larger-scale websites. It provides advanced features such as staging environments, custom server configurations, and scalable resources, which require some technical expertise to use effectively. While it offers great flexibility and control for developers, it may not be as accessible for beginners or small site owners compared to WPX Hosting.

Nexcess and WPX Hosting both prioritize robust security features to safeguard WordPress websites, though their approaches differ slightly.
Nexcess emphasizes comprehensive, automated security measures. Their plans include proactive malware monitoring, daily backups, and advanced firewalls. With built-in server-side security protocols, such as custom WAF (Web Application Firewall) and PHP optimizations, Nexcess protects sites from various vulnerabilities. Additionally, they offer free SSL certificates for encrypted connections and automated updates to minimize exposure to security risks.
WPX Hosting, on the other hand, focuses on simplicity and speed in their security offerings. They provide enterprise-level DDoS protection through their custom CDN, free malware removal, and manual backups for added control. Like Nexcess, WPX includes free SSL certificates and maintains high standards for server security to shield against potential attacks. Their malware removal guarantee is particularly appealing to users seeking peace of mind.
